イフブロ

イフブロ

インフラエンジニアのブログ

git diffでvimdiffで使う

git diff 実行時に vimdiff方式で確認をしたい。 場合によっては一部戻したい。そんな時の設定です。

gitのdiff表示をvimdiffで見る を参考にしつつ さらに git alias を使って直感的にしました。

git vimdiff とやると vimdiffでgit の diffが表示されます。

$ git config --global diff.tool vimdiff
$ git config --global difftool.prompt false
$ git config --global merge.tool vimdiff
$ git config --global mergetool.prompt false
$ git config --global alias.vimdiff difftool
[alias]
    vimdiff = difftool
[diff]
    tool = vimdiff
[difftool]
    prompt = false
[merge]
    tool = vimdiff
[mergetool]
    prompt = false